Location: Phoenix, AZ | So, I was searching Craig's List, as I do most days, for "Ovation Guitars", and found a new listing for a 1980 Ovation... for $50! No phone number on the ad, listed as email response only... After getting no response on my first attempt, I sent another with my phone number.. long story short, he finally called me the next morning, but did not know what model he had. So, I went to check it out, and to my surprise it was a model 1617, natural finish, A braced Legend! Obviously I bought it. It is in rough condition, with a small piece knocked off one ear (more of a "Mike Tyson" than a "Van Gogh"), has a few short cracks, and one quite long crack in the body, several dings, 20 + year old strings, quite a bit of fret wear, plus the electronics did not work. I played it, and it sounded decent even with the old strings! This is exactly what I was looking for, something I can take camping, or let my year old Grandson "help" me play, as he LOVES to do. I spent a couple hours cleaning it, stripped out the electronics, put on new strings, and this thing sounds AMAZING! It'a s keeper for sure. I plan to seal the cracks, and maybe replace some frets, but other than that, will leave it alone. Now I have a low cost, great sounding guitar that I am not afraid to use and abuse. |
